In a heartwarming demonstration of the Christmas spirit, over 200 widows, children, and underprivileged individuals were treated to a day of joy and generosity at the third edition of the annual Christmas party hosted by the TemmyMo Welfare Initiative in Abeokuta, Ogun State.
The initiative, led by Mrs. Modupe Idowu, a retired journalist and businesswoman, was created in memory of her late husband, Mr. Temitope Idowu, whose name is represented in the initiative’s title—”Temmy” for Temitope and “Mo.” for Modupe, reflecting their enduring legacy of compassion.
The event, held on Wednesday, embodied the true essence of the season, with Mrs. Idowu expressing her commitment to giving back to the community.
“In the spirit of Christmas, I’m honored to give back to society,” she said. “This is my third edition, and I’m committed to continuing this tradition.”
She emphasized the need to extend love and care to the less privileged during the festive season, adding that the initiative serves as a platform to spread God’s blessings and bring a sense of belonging to those in need.
The event attracted commendation from dignitaries, including Mrs. Yetunde Kujore, a retired Permanent Secretary of the Ogun State Civil Service, Bureau of Establishment and Training.
In her remarks, Mrs. Kujore lauded Mrs. Idowu’s commitment to uplifting the underprivileged, describing her as a beacon of hope.
“Your kindness inspires hope,” she said. “Her selfless efforts demonstrate the power of giving, bringing joy to those who need it most.”
Addressing the children, Mrs. Kujore offered words of encouragement, urging them to aspire to greatness. “The sky is your limit; continue to strive for excellence,” she said.
The celebration featured a lively atmosphere with music from a live DJ and dancing competitions where children showcased their talents, with winners receiving special prizes.
The event fostered unity as attendees of all ages joined in dancing and merrymaking.
Guests were treated to a lavish meal and given various gifts, including food items and raw foodstuff, provided by Mrs. Idowu and the TemmyMo Welfare Initiative.
Beneficiaries expressed profound gratitude, describing the event as a lifeline during challenging times.
“This gathering has brought hope and joy to our hearts,” one widow remarked.
PLATFORM TIMES reports that the TemmyMo Welfare Initiative has consistently provided a platform for philanthropy, with Mrs. Idowu at the helm.
Her annual Christmas party has become a cherished tradition, offering relief and creating lasting memories for widows, children, and other vulnerable individuals.
For many, the celebration was more than just a festive gathering; it was a reminder of the transformative power of love, community, and generosity in uplifting lives.
Through the TemmyMo Welfare Initiative, Mrs. Idowu continues to honour the memory of her late husband while inspiring others to embrace the spirit of giving, ensuring that the joy of Christmas extends to all, regardless of circumstance.
